Transaction 03710b66267c423a8d9f8d0614d6fc9d893f8d66c144b311f46174dbd7f4d237

3 Input
1 Outputs
  • 03710b66267c423a8d9f8d0614d6fc9d893f8d66c144b311f46174dbd7f4d237:0
  • value  15957736
    address  3Eab4nDg6WJ5WR1uvWQirtMzWaA34RQk9s